Where does “juuripermanentti” come from?

juuripermanentti (Finnish) comes from Finnish permanentti, from Latin permanēns, from Latin permaneo, from Latin per-, from Proto-Italic peri-.

juuripermanentti (Finnish): root perm hair permanent done into the roots of the hair

Definitions

  1. root perm hair permanent done into the roots of the hair
